What's New in this Release?

We are pleased to announce the release of Aspose.Email for .NET 2.9.0. Did you ever want Aspose.Email to provide support for adding contacts, notes, tasks, calendar and journal items to PST files in the same way that you add messages? This month’s release brings you all these features. We now support adding MapiContact, MapiNote, MapiTask, MapiJournal and MapiCalendar to PST. In this month’s release we’ve also fixed some important issues related to email conversion to MHTML, saving image from a VCard, processing ICS files, creating PSTs with a large number of email messages, saving attachments from message using stream and some exceptions.  The main bug fixes & improved features added in this release are listed below

  • Adding MapiContact, MapiNote, MapiTask, MapiJournal, and MapiCalendar to PST
  • Message reading Exception is resolved while extracting messages from PST
  • Chartset porblem when saving EML
  • Saving photo data from VCard gives ArgumentException  is now handled
  • Message that was extracted from PST file with PersonalStorage.SaveMessageToStream loses attachments is fixed
  • Encoding problem is resolved while rendering messages to mhtml format
  • Issue with long encoded MailAddress display name is fixed
  • German special characters are now handled properly while converting MSG to MHTML format
  • EML meeting with no Recepients conversion to MSG gives ArgumentNullException is fixed
  • FormatException while loading the ICS file is resolved
  • EML to MHTML conversion - accentuated characters display is resolved
  • Outlook 2010 Received Date column set to NONE for PST created from AE 2.8.0 is now fixed
  • Scanpst reports errors are resolved for a PST created with Aspose.Email
  • Copy body to PR_RTF_COMPRESSED
  • Spelling correction for SmtpClientBulkSendAgent's TotalSent

Other most recent bug fixes are also included in this release.

Overview:Aspose.Email for .NET

Aspose.Email for .NET is a set of .net email components allowing developers to easily implement email functionality within their ASP.NET web applications, web services & Windows applications. It Supports Outlook PST, EML, MSG & MHT formats. It allows developers to work with SMTP, POP3, FTP & MS Exchange servers. It supports mail merge, iCalendar, customized header & body, header information, embedded files, Twitter & many more. It makes it easy to work with HTML or plain text emails & their attachments.
